Ordinals
beta
Sat 702937573693066
decimal
140587.2573693066
degree
0°140587′1483″2573693066‴
percentile
33.473217831728455%
name
iwhadgxuezf
cycle
0
epoch
0
period
69
block
140587
offset
2573693066
timestamp
2011-08-11 21:40:39 UTC
rarity
common
prev
next